The Preserve at Meridian Costs & Pricing
The Preserve at Meridian offers a range of accommodation options at competitive pricing when compared to both Lauderdale County and the broader state of Mississippi. For instance, a one-bedroom unit at The Preserve is priced at $2,750, which is slightly above the county's average of $2,727 but significantly more affordable than the state average of $3,416. Similarly, the two-bedroom option is available for $2,950, again placing it below the state average while being competitive within the county context. On the higher end, studio apartments are offered at $3,100 - this figure exceeds both local and statewide averages in this category. Interestingly, the semi-private rooms at The Preserve stand out with a cost of $5,100; this reflects a premium over Lauderdale County's average of $4,723 but exceeds Mississippi's lower average of $3,189. Overall, The Preserve at Meridian presents itself as an appealing choice for residents seeking quality living arrangements that balance comfort and value within their community and beyond.
| Floor plans | The Preserve at Meridian | Lauderdale County | Mississippi |
|---|
| 1 Bedroom | $2,750 | $2,727 | $3,416 |
| 2 Bedrooms | $2,950 | $3,403 | $4,408 |
| Studio | $3,100 | $2,281 | $3,151 |
| Semi-Private | $5,100 | $4,723 | $3,189 |

Staff friendliness stands out
Residents and families consistently describe the staff as welcoming, caring, and responsive.
Many reviewers highlight staff members who are helpful at the front desk and take time to answer questions. Several residents’ family members say they feel comfortable because staff are available to assist and communicate concerns. In memory care, at least one reviewer describes the staff as caring and sincere, while another points to serious staffing issues (a separate concern covered below). Overall, the most repeated positive thread is staff kindness and support.

Memory care staffing concerns
Some memory care reviewers raise serious concerns about supervision and responsiveness.
While multiple reviewers speak positively about caring staff in general, at least one memory care review describes a lack of sufficient staff oversight after falls and criticizes the response timeline. Other reviewers mention memory care in a more favorable light, describing caring staff and regular communication with families. Taken together, memory care experiences appear mixed, with notable disagreement around how well residents are monitored and supported.
